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/419.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/go/7.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 为什么我会得到这个';未定义函数';错误?_Javascript_Jquery - Fatal编程技术网

Javascript 为什么我会得到这个';未定义函数';错误?

Javascript 为什么我会得到这个';未定义函数';错误?,javascript,jquery,Javascript,Jquery,我试图在我的项目中添加图像上传功能,我想在单击按钮时调用jquery函数。但我在console中不断遇到这个错误: 未捕获类型错误:图像不是函数 在HTMLButtonElement.onclick 这是我的按钮: <button id="upload" value="Change the picture" onclick="image()">Change the picture</button> PS:我在我的项目中使用CodeIgniter function ima

我试图在我的项目中添加图像上传功能,我想在单击按钮时调用jquery函数。但我在console中不断遇到这个错误:

未捕获类型错误:图像不是函数 在HTMLButtonElement.onclick

这是我的按钮:

<button id="upload" value="Change the picture" onclick="image()">Change the picture</button>
PS:我在我的项目中使用CodeIgniter

function image(){
});
您的代码中有一个额外的
。移除它

function image(){
}

如何在页面中包含JS和jquery?页面上是否有id为
image
id
元素?我已将它们包含在底部,就在结束正文标记之前。我还没有下载jquery,我正在使用CDN。开发人员控制台中还有其他错误吗?我在您提供的代码中看到一个语法错误,后面有一个
。@Ryan是的,我有一个好的,我删除了额外的括号,还更改了函数名,发生了最奇怪的事情。我必须做一个项目的副本,以确保错误消失,文件上传。在最初的项目中,即使做了更改,我仍然会得到错误。相同的错误还是不同的错误@Elite同样的错误@Turmuka你确定这是完整的语法@eli这个错误一定是因为你在语法上做错了什么。普通javascript不可能看不到函数。如果你有更多的代码,你能提供给我们吗?我做了一个更新项目的副本,副本运行良好,所以我不认为js有什么问题。
function image(){
}